Section 2: Types of Small Online Business Names

Descriptive Names

Descriptive names clearly describe the nature of your business or the products or services you offer. They are often easy to remember and understand, making them suitable for businesses with a specific niche. Examples include “The Coffee Corner” or “TechFix Solutions.”

Creative and Unique Names

Creative and unique names stand out from the crowd and create a sense of originality and individuality. They can be abstract, whimsical, or even paradoxical, sparking curiosity and intrigue. Examples include “Zenith Innovations” or “Quirk & Bold.”

Hybrid Names

Hybrid names combine elements of descriptive and creative names. They provide a balance between clarity and uniqueness, offering both informative and imaginative qualities. Examples include “Eco-Friendly Essentials” or “The Creative Hive.”

Section 3: Brainstorming and Choosing a Name

Brainstorming Techniques

  • Mind Mapping: Start with a central theme and write down related words and ideas.
  • Freewriting: Jot down everything that comes to mind without editing or judging.
  • Keyword Research: Use online tools to identify popular keywords related to your industry.

Choosing the Right Name

  • Consider Your Brand Mission: Ensure the name aligns with your business goals and values.
  • Test it Out: Get feedback from friends, family, or potential customers to gauge their reactions.
  • Check Availability: Verify that the name is not already in use or trademarked.

FAQ about Small Online Business Names

Q: How do I choose a name that reflects my business?

A: Choose a name that is descriptive, unique, and memorable, and that aligns with your brand’s mission and values.

Q: What are some common naming mistakes?

A: Avoid using overly generic names, excessively long names, or names that may be difficult to pronounce or spell.

Q: Should I use a business name generator?

A: Business name generators can provide inspiration, but use them as a starting point rather than a definitive source.

Q: How important is a strong domain name?

A: A strong domain name is essential for online visibility. Choose a domain name that matches your business name and is easy to remember.

Q: Can I use my personal name as my business name?

A: While using your personal name can convey authenticity, it may not be optimal if you want to expand your business in the future.

Q: How do I protect my business name?

A: Register your business name with the appropriate authorities and consider obtaining a trademark to prevent others from using your name.

Q: What if my ideal name is already taken?

A: Consider using a slight variation, such as adding a descriptor or using an acronym. You can also explore alternative domain extensions or subdomains.

Q: How often should I reconsider my business name?

A: Your business name should be revisited periodically, especially if your business strategy or target audience changes.

Q: Is it better to keep my business name short or long?

A: Conciseness is generally preferred for business names. Short names are easier to remember and promote.

Q: How do I know if my business name is effective?

A: Test your business name with potential customers or focus groups to gather feedback on its memorability, clarity, and relevance to your brand.
